Skip to content

Bump deps#82

Merged
andrew-fleming merged 5 commits into
OpenZeppelin:mainfrom
andrew-fleming:bump-deps
May 21, 2026
Merged

Bump deps#82
andrew-fleming merged 5 commits into
OpenZeppelin:mainfrom
andrew-fleming:bump-deps

Conversation

@andrew-fleming
Copy link
Copy Markdown
Contributor

@andrew-fleming andrew-fleming commented May 15, 2026

Bumps:

  • @types/node -> 25.0.3
  • biomejs -> 2.4.15
  • vitest -> 4.1.6
  • turbo -> 2.9.14

Post-merge, close #55, #53, #52, #37

Summary by CodeRabbit

  • Chores
    • Updated development dependencies and tooling across the project to latest compatible versions.

Review Change Stack

@andrew-fleming andrew-fleming requested review from a team as code owners May 15, 2026 19:14
@coderabbitai
Copy link
Copy Markdown

coderabbitai Bot commented May 15, 2026

Important

Review skipped

Auto incremental reviews are disabled on this repository.

Please check the settings in the CodeRabbit UI or the .coderabbit.yaml file in this repository. To trigger a single review, invoke the @coderabbitai review command.

⚙️ Run configuration

Configuration used: Organization UI

Review profile: CHILL

Plan: Pro

Run ID: 556c987d-8371-431d-95bc-a77957859e79

You can disable this status message by setting the reviews.review_status to false in the CodeRabbit configuration file.

Use the checkbox below for a quick retry:

  • 🔍 Trigger review

Walkthrough

Biome schema reference and development dependencies are bumped across the monorepo. The root package.json updates @biomejs/biome, @types/node, turbo, and vitest. Workspace packages packages/cli and packages/simulator update @types/node and vitest to aligned versions. The biome.json schema reference is updated to match the new Biome version.

Changes

Monorepo Dependency Updates

Layer / File(s) Summary
Development dependency version bumps
biome.json, package.json, packages/cli/package.json, packages/simulator/package.json
Biome schema reference updated to 2.4.15, root devDependencies bumped to @biomejs/biome 2.4.15, @types/node 25.0.3, turbo 2.9.14, and vitest 4.1.6; workspace packages aligned with @types/node 25.0.3 and vitest 4.1.6.

🎯 1 (Trivial) | ⏱️ ~3 minutes

🐰 Dependencies dance in harmony,
Bumping versions, clean and merry,
Biome, Node, Turbo, Vitest too,
Workspace aligned with versions new! ✨

🚥 Pre-merge checks | ✅ 2 | ❌ 3

❌ Failed checks (3 inconclusive)

Check name Status Explanation Resolution
Title check ❓ Inconclusive The title 'Bump deps' is vague and generic, using a non-descriptive term that doesn't convey meaningful information about which dependencies were bumped. Consider a more specific title like 'Bump devDependencies to latest versions' or 'Update @types/node, @biomejs/biome, turbo, and vitest'
Linked Issues check ❓ Inconclusive The PR bumps @types/node (24.10.1 → 25.0.3) as required by issue #55, but only provides partial coverage of the linked issues with no details on #53, #52, and #37. Verify that all requirements from issues #55, #53, #52, and #37 are met in the code changes.
Out of Scope Changes check ❓ Inconclusive The PR includes dependency updates for @biomejs/biome, turbo, and vitest beyond the explicit scope of issue #55, though these may align with broader maintenance objectives. Clarify whether the additional dependency bumps (@biomejs/biome, turbo, vitest) are required by issues #53, #52, or #37, or confirm they are justified as related maintenance updates.
✅ Passed checks (2 passed)
Check name Status Explanation
Description Check ✅ Passed Check skipped - CodeRabbit’s high-level summary is enabled.
Docstring Coverage ✅ Passed No functions found in the changed files to evaluate docstring coverage. Skipping docstring coverage check.

✏️ Tip: You can configure your own custom pre-merge checks in the settings.

✨ Finishing Touches
🧪 Generate unit tests (beta)
  • Create PR with unit tests

Comment @coderabbitai help to get the list of available commands and usage tips.

Copy link
Copy Markdown
Member

@0xisk 0xisk left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Thank you @andrew-fleming!

@0xisk 0xisk enabled auto-merge (squash) May 21, 2026 17:05
@0xisk 0xisk disabled auto-merge May 21, 2026 17:05
@andrew-fleming andrew-fleming merged commit 2fe8889 into OpenZeppelin:main May 21, 2026
6 checks passed
@andrew-fleming andrew-fleming deleted the bump-deps branch May 21, 2026 21:14
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ants